The Cook Islands national under-17 football team is the national U-17 team of the Cook Islands and is controlled by the Cook Islands Football Association. With a population of around 24,000 people, it remains one of the smallest FIFA teams.

The OFC Under 17 Championship is a tournament held once every two years to decide the only two qualification spots for the Oceania Football Confederation (OFC) and its representatives at the FIFA U-17 World Cup.
OFC U-17 Championship | |||||||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Year | Round | Pld | W | D | L | GF | GA | GD | Pts |
1997 | Group Stage | 3 | 0 | 0 | 3 | 0 | 26 | −26 | 0 |
1999 | Group Stage | 5 | 0 | 1 | 4 | 2 | 31 | −29 | 0 |
& 2001 | Withdrew | - | - | - | - | - | - | - | - |
& & 2003 | Group Stage | 4 | 1 | 1 | 2 | 2 | 8 | −6 | 4 |
2005 | Group Stage | 4 | 0 | 0 | 4 | 0 | 19 | −19 | 0 |
2007 | Did not participate | - | - | - | - | - | - | - | - |
2009 | Did not participate | - | - | - | - | - | - | - | - |
2011 | Group Stage | 4 | 1 | 0 | 3 | 8 | 15 | −7 | 3 |
& 2013 | 6th place | 8 | 2 | 0 | 6 | 10 | 28 | −18 | 6 |
& 2015 | Group Stage | 5 | 0 | 0 | 5 | 2 | 27 | −25 | 0 |
& 2017 | Preliminary Round | 3 | 2 | 0 | 1 | 6 | 5 | +1 | 6 |
& 2018 | Preliminary Round | 3 | 0 | 1 | 2 | 1 | 6 | −5 | 1 |
2023 | Quarterfinals | 3 | 0 | 0 | 3 | 1 | 11 | −10 | 0 |
Total | 6th place & Quarterfinals | 42 | 6 | 3 | 33 | 32 | 176 | -144 | 20 |
